Before you start
Before we get started with the thorough cleaning of the filter, let’s see what steps to take so you don’t risk flooding the house and dirtying the floor. First, unplug the appliance in order to carry out everything safely, then put a basin or towels under the filter door. Open the door and unscrew the filter very gently, as they can often have hooks that need to be loosened very carefully. Collect all the water with the basin or towels and then close again. That’s it, the preliminary steps are done, now let’s see what ingredients are indicated to get the filter as good as new!
Vinegar
The first could only be vinegar, which is great for removing all the encrustation of dirt and lime scale! What you will need to do is to soak the filter in warm water and 1 glass of vinegar for a few hours so that it acts effectively. Afterwards, rinse the filter and run a toothbrush over it to remove the dirt residue; you will see that it will come off in no time. That’s it, it will be back as clean and as good as new!
Citric acid
Citric acid is also a very effective solution to give the filter a good cleaning, plus it is a popular ingredient in the washing machine! You will need to prepare a mixture by mixing 1/3 lb of citric acid in 1 quart of water, then transfer everything to a steamer. At this point, place the filter on a sheet of tin foil to make sure that you do not soil the cabinet and spray a good amount of the previously prepared solution. Now all you have to do is wait a few minutes, then go and scrub with a toothbrush to remove the dirt and rinse thoroughly.

Baking soda
Last among the natural remedies to make the filter new is our dear baking soda! Its effectiveness in the washing machine is renowned and even when it comes to cleaning individual elements it gives its best, so let’s see how to use it right away. You will need to prepare a thick paste with 1 tablespoon of baking soda and water flush, mixing to get the consistency of a gel. At this point, moisten the filter with warm water and spread the mixture on a toothbrush, scrub on the dirt to remove it permanently. Afterwards, rinse and the filter will be as good as new!
Cleaning the housing
Once you have a super clean filter, you will also need to clean the housing! Don’t worry, it will be super easy and moreover it is a very quick step. You will first need to remember to always keep the plug unplugged. Then open the door and dampen a cloth with water and vinegar, fold it and wedge it into the housing by swirling it around so it can hold all the stains. When it is completely clean, remove the cloth and rinse a second time, then wipe dry.
